President Droupadi Murmu has urged government departments to embrace emerging technologies in a bid to meet the public's increasing demand for efficient service delivery. Speaking to probationers from various government services, Murmu emphasized the need for modernization to ensure more transparent and citizen-focused governance.
Murmu addressed representatives from the Indian Civil Accounts Service, Indian Post and Telecommunication Service, among others, highlighting the role of advanced technologies like machine learning and blockchain in improving the government's financial management systems. She praised the efforts of India Post Payments Bank in furthering financial inclusion, especially in rural areas.
The President underscored the significance of digitizing government services to increase transparency and accountability. She encouraged the probationers to play an active role in empowering citizens and ensuring the sustainability of the postal network, fostering greater connectivity across the country's diverse regions.
